LVMH, a titan in the luxury sector, currently presents an attractive investment opportunity, earning a \"BUY\" rating. This positive outlook is primarily driven by its current undervaluation in the market and the projected acceleration of revenue growth, especially in the crucial Asian markets, starting in the second half of 2025.

Despite experiencing a 1.7% revenue decline in fiscal year 2024, falling from €86 billion in fiscal year 2023, LVMH has demonstrated remarkable resilience. The company continues to uphold strong profitability and generate substantial cash flow. A significant portion of this financial strength is attributed to its dominant Fashion & Leather Goods division, which consistently acts as a primary profit engine. The company is strategically positioned at what appears to be the lowest point of the current luxury market cycle. Anticipated recoveries in Asia, coupled with gradual stabilization across Europe, the U.S., and Japan, signal a promising path forward.

While the global macroeconomic environment poses inherent risks, LVMH's robust financial health, coupled with strategic initiatives such as expanding its store footprint and leveraging its unparalleled brand equity, provide a solid foundation. These factors collectively support a positive long-term perspective for the company, suggesting a strong rebound and sustained growth in the luxury market.
